On 15 December 2022, the Minister for Energy, Renewables and Hydrogen directed us to set the feed-in tariff for small-scale solar PV owners in regional Queensland for 2023–24, in consultation with stakeholders.

We published our draft determination on 15 March 2023. The draft feed-in tariff is set at 12.952 cents per kilowatt-hour.

Our draft determination provided stakeholders with information on key issues relevant to setting the solar feed-in tariff and invited stakeholders to comment by 14 April 2023. We received one submission, which is available below.

Our final determination is due by 9 June 2023, with the solar feed-in tariff to apply from 1 July 2023.
